In this HRchat episode, we look at some key considerations for cross-border benefits plus the legacy left by the pandemic on cross-border teams.Bill's guest this time is Gianna Ricciardi, Co-Founder and Practice Leader at Vita Assure, a company that specializes in employee benefits brokerage and consulting, group insurance plans, group retirement savings plans, benefits administration outsourcing, disability and ability management, wellness programs, chronic care management, prescription drug management, employee benefit communication programs, expatriate coverage, special risks, and executive benefits.Gianna has worked with Finance, Human Resources and Payroll teams for almost 20 years, designing employee benefit packages that meet the evolving needs of the workforce.Questions For Gianna Include:Tell us about the mission of Vita Assure and the HR problems it tries to addressWhat is a PEO and what is Outsourced or Third-Party Employment?How can you legally employ workers across the border using a PEO?In respect to cross border benefits, what are some common considerations? For example, can you shed light on alignment of benefits with other geographies within organization, vs local markets?Can a foreign business with a small team in Canada get competitive benefits for these employees? How can HR help employees understand the value of their plans? How can they better communicate the benefits?What are the risks in treating a worker as a contractor vs employee? What is the value of employing a worker vs treating them as a contractor? Talk about disadvantages of a PEO/EOR?What has been the lasting impact of pandemic on cross-border teams (e.g. working from home is more accepted/desired, focus on wellness in benefit packages)?2022 has seen unprecedented challenges in attracting and retaining talent. Talent acquisition, engagement, retention, a focus on culture and DEI, hybrid, remote work, increased salaries and renewed benefits are all top of mind.
